Possessing quickness of intellect, skill, dexterity, talent, or adroitness; expert.
Showing skill or adroitness in the doer or former; as, a clever speech; a clever trick.
intelligent; having a quick mind; skillful
skillful (or showing skill) in adapting means to ends; "cool prudence and sensitive selfishness along with quick perception of what is possible--these distinguish an adroit politician"; "came up with a clever story"; "an ingenious press agent"; "an ingenious scheme"
showing self-interest and shrewdness in dealing with others; "a cagey lawyer"; "too clever to be sound"
mentally quick and resourceful; "an apt pupil"; "you are a clever man...you reason well and your wit is bold"-Bram Stoker
showing inventiveness and skill; "a clever gadget"; "the cunning maneuvers leading to his success"; "an ingenious solution to the problem"
